about

Brooks Long brings the old school to today's music lovers in a style all his own. With Joe Martone (Bass) and Dan Samuels (Drums), The Mad Dog No Good bring to their live shows the kind of passion, energy and humor rare in today's music scene.They've have shared the stage with acts like Trombone Shorty, Rebirth Brass Band, Lucero, Low Cut Connie, Caleb Stine, Chris Jacobs and LaFayette Gilchrist.

The debut album from Brooks Long & The Mad Dog No Good.

credits

released January 27, 2017

Production by Shea Springer, Bosley, Kariz Marcel, Bill Mueller and Kentavius Jones. Mastered by Shea Springer

The Mad Dog No Good is:

Brooks Long - Vocals, Guitar, Harmonica, Tenor Sax
Dan Samuels - Drums, Percussion
Ian Trusheim - Bass Guitar on tracks 1, 2, 6, 8, 9, 12 and 13
Joe Martone - Bass Guitar on tracks 3, 4, 5, 7, 10, 14 and 15
Niko Evans - Saxophones on tracks 3, 4, 7, 14 and 15
Michael Jordan - Trumpet on tracks 3, 4, 7, 14 and 15

Keys - LaFayette Gilchrist, John Ginty, Bosley, Adam Scott-Wakefield, Shea Springer

Background Vocals - Kentavius Jones, J Pope, Adam Scott-Wakefield, Jenny Leigh, Janice B., Rufus Roundtree, Terrelle Scott, Molly Fitzgibbons, QueenEarth, Jacqueline Morgia, Irismarie Craig

Horns on "Spring" - Rufus Roundtree - Trombone, Lionel Lyles - Alto Sax, Harold Smith -Trumpet

Hannah Friedland - Tambourine

All songs written by Brooks Long, except “Spring” written by Brooks Long, Ian Trusheim and Dan Samuels
